Isn't it the fur colors make them rare and not the levels?
Keb Mar 15, 2017 @ 5:04am 
Originally posted by AdamAnt:
Isn't it the fur colors make them rare and not the levels?

Yeah fur is the Rarety of the animals, levels are just how hard they will be to sneak close to or call, the higher the level the more aware/fast react the animal will be, and less likely to follow any caller/scent, thats why roes are usually just levels 1 and 2, but i have encountered a level 5, and then again this has nothing to do with their scores in the end.
